Hopeful young chefs reach contest final


A PAIR of aspiring chefs cooked their way to the final of a Hampshire competition.

Rachel Johnson and Rebecca Tyas, representing The Romsey School, have reached the last four of the 2009 Create and Cook contest.

Their brief was to design a two-course menu using at least two Hampshire-produced foods.

The cook-off at Newlyns Cookery School was planned to coincide with the start of July’s Hampshire Food Festival.

The winning school will win £500 for their food technology department and the winners will spend an afternoon at Lainston House Hotel attending a masterchef class with Andy MacKenzie, who launched the competition.
